"Improvisation for the Theatre"

"Improvisation for the Theatre" is a book that explores the art of spontaneous acting, where performers create scenes and dialogue on the spot without a script. It emphasizes techniques for thinking quickly, listening actively, and building believable characters in real-time. The book provides practical exercises and principles to help actors develop confidence, creativity, and adaptability, enhancing their overall performance skills. It is a valuable resource for both beginners and experienced performers seeking to master the craft of improvisational theatre, focusing on collaboration, listening, and the joy of spontaneous storytelling.
